Thousands of people flocked to Kanye West’s Sunday Service in Baton Rouge, Louisiana, after a last-minute announcement. Jesus Is King marks his ninth consecutive album to debut at No. 1, giving Kanye his biggest streaming week in history with 197 million on-demand streams of its tracks. Kanye announced a follow up album “Jesus Is Born” that will drop on Christmas Day. Kanye told Zane Lowe at Apple Music’s Beats “I believe because God has given me a gift that I pray for and so many people love,” – “that if I stop doing it, he might start to take all the things away.”

Dua Lipa tops Spotify’s New Music Friday Playlist with the new track Don’t Start Now. The song which is built for the clubs and written about her ex, was penned by the same team who wrote and produced her breakthrough hit single ‘New Rules’

“I chose to put this song out first so I could close one chapter of my life and start another,” says Lipa. “Into a new era with a new sound! It’s about moving on and not allowing anyone to get in the way of that. It also felt like a natural first song choice as I made it with the brilliant same crew I made ‘New Rules’ with.”

Tones and I celebrates her triple-platinum certified global smash “Dance Monkey”. The track is No. 1 in 13 countries, including the U.K. – The song has already clocked 300 million+ Spotify streams. In fact, it’s the longest-Running No. 1 Hit By solo female artist in Australian history.

CEO Daniel Ek announced that Spotify grew to 248 million monthly average users in the last three months. Spotify forecast it would end 2019 with 255 million to 270 million monthly active users.

“For the eighth consecutive quarter, free cash flow was positive. We continue to see exponential growth in podcast hours streamed (up approximately 39% Q/Q) and early indications that podcast engagement is driving a virtuous cycle of increased overall engagement and significantly increased conversion of free to paid users.”
